Lasik is a surgical procedure that reduces patients dependence on glasses or contacts. When Lasik is performed, a thin flap of skin is made in the surface lens of the eye using a laser or a blade (micro-keratome). This flap is then folded back and a laser is used to reshape the surface of the eye. After the laser has reshaped the surface of the eye, the flap of skin is laid back down, repositioned, and the patients vision is significantly improved.
Lasik is a wonderful procedure, but is most effective when a patients' prescription and ocular health fall within certain parameters.
